Sponsorship Overview
The 21st Annual North Coast Challenge 5 mile run, 2 mile walk and Kids Fun Run Presented by Celebrate Westlake event promises to be another premier event on the west side of Cleveland. Its goal is to promote good health and wellness throughout the community, as well as raise funds for services and organizations. All family members are encouraged to participate in an activity level that is appropriate to them.
There are few events in the area that offer the same attraction and draw participants the way the North Coast Challenge 5 mile run, 2 mile walk and Kids Fun Run event does. A hometown atmosphere, community pride, involvement, tradition, local corporate promotion and wise use of donated funds all work to form an event that truly benefits all who are involved.
- Participants are comprised of families cheering walkers, runners and children as well as visiting the Health and Fitness Exposition before and after the race. Most of the participants are from the west side of Cleveland, although approximately 30% are from other areas. Attendance in 2010 was over 1500 people.

Who Benefits from the Race Proceeds?
Because North Coast Challenge 5 mile run, 2 mile walk and Kids Fun Run Presented by Celebrate Westlake is a non-profit organization, your donation at any level of sponsorship is deductible as allowed by law. Specific benefits for each level of donation are outlined in the following section.
North Coast Challenge 5 mile run, 2 mile walk and Kids Fun Run Presented by Celebrate Westlake has positioned itself as a community fundraiser, not just a race. Recipients of the funds have helped a wide range of services throughout the community. The recipients are named annually by the race committee. This list identifies how those groups benefited from the contributions from past North Coast Challenge events:
- DARE
- Youth Challenge
- Westlake Porter Public Library
- UHHS - Westlake Campus
- St. John Medical Center's Community Outreach Services
- Westlake YMCA
- Westlake Fire Department
- Far West Center Northcoast Health Ministry
- Westlake Senior Center
- Westlake Assistance Program
- WHBS - TV (Part of Westlake High School)
- Westlake Kiwanis
- Westlake Recreation Department
The proceeds from sponsorships enable these organizations to further enhance their programs and continue to contribute service to the community.
